21xrx.com
2024-11-22 10:13:40 Friday
登录
文章检索 我的文章 写文章
Node.js路由配置指南
2023-06-27 10:58:59 深夜i     --     --
Node js 路由配置 指南

Node.js是一个非常强大的开源后端JavaScript运行时环境,具有高性能和高度扩展性的特点。在Node.js中,路由配置是非常重要的部分,因为它决定了我们的应用程序如何响应来自客户端的请求。在本文中,我们将探讨如何配置Node.js路由。

1.什么是路由?

路由是Web开发中的重要组成部分,它定义了我们的应用程序如何响应来自客户端的请求。每个请求都被分配给一个特定的控制器或处理程序,这样我们就可以针对不同的HTTP请求类型(如GET和POST)和URL路径(如/、/users、/products等)让我们的应用程序执行不同的操作。

2.Node.js路由配置的基础知识

在Node.js中,我们可以通过使用HTTP服务器和路由配置来捕获不同的HTTP请求。首先,我们需要创建一个HTTP服务器并指定它应该监听的端口。然后,我们需要定义一个路由器对象,该路由器对象将根据URL路径来确定应该执行哪些操作。最后,我们需要运行服务器,并在本地计算机上打开Web浏览器,以便我们可以使用它来测试我们的应用程序。

3.如何配置Node.js路由

在Node.js中配置路由的步骤如下:

- 安装Express.js框架

Express.js是一个流行的和易于使用的Web框架,可以简化路由配置过程。我们可以通过使用Node包管理器(NPM)来安装Express.js。

- 创建Express应用程序并定义路由器

我们需要在Node.js中创建Express应用程序并定义路由器来处理我们的应用程序中的HTTP请求。我们需要使用app.get()、app.post()、app.put()、app.delete()等方法来为不同类型的HTTP请求定义路由器。每个方法将被分配一个URL路径和一个处理程序函数,该处理程序函数将根据不同的HTTP请求类型执行操作。

- 运行服务器并测试路由

我们可以通过在终端中运行node app.js命令来启动Node.js服务器,然后在Web浏览器中测试我们的应用程序。我们可以输入网址http://localhost:3000/来测试我们的应用程序,其中3000是我们应用程序监听的端口号。

4.结论

在本文中,我们探讨了如何配置Node.js路由。我们了解了什么是路由,以及如何使用Express.js框架来创建路由器来处理HTTP请求。我们还讨论了如何运行服务器并测试路由,以确保我们的应用程序能够正常工作。通过遵循这些步骤,我们可以轻松快捷地创建高度响应的Web应用程序,并通过路由器进行构建和管理。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章